Factors Affecting Agency Import Freight

Firstly, transportation distance is a crucial factor. The farther the goods are transported from the overseas supplier's location to the domestic destination, the higher the freight costs naturally become. For instance, importing goods from Europe to China, compared to importing from Southeast Asia, significantly increases the transportation distance, leading to a noticeable rise in freight costs.
Secondly, the weight and volume of the goods cannot be overlooked. Airlines and shipping companies usually calculate freight based on either weight or volume, charging whichever yields a higher cost. For example, large machinery, despite being relatively light in weight, might incur high freight costs due to its substantial volume occupying significant space; whereas high-density metal products, though not large in volume, will also increase freight costs due to their heavy weight.
The choice of transportation method also significantly impacts freight costs. Sea freight costs are relatively low and suitable for large-volume cargo, but transportation time is longer; air freight is fast and suitable for urgent or high-value goods, but freight costs are high. Furthermore, land transport plays an important role in border trade or inland transportation, with its freight costs varying based on factors such as transport distance and cargo type.
How to Reasonably Control Agency Import Freight
For enterprises, reasonably controlling freight costs is crucial. On one hand, planning transportation solutions in advance is key. Before purchasing goods, negotiate shipping terms with suppliers and choose trade terms beneficial to you, such as FOB (Free On Board), arranging transportation yourself to better control freight costs. Concurrently, combine the required delivery time and budget for the goods to comprehensively select the appropriate transportation method.
On the other hand, finding reliable freight forwarders can also effectively reduce freight costs. Furthermore, reasonably arranging cargo packaging and consolidation can also save freight costs. Optimize packaging; while ensuring cargo safety, minimize the use of packaging materials to reduce the weight and volume of goods. For small batches of goods, you can choose less-than-container-load (LCL) shipping, sharing a container with other cargo owners to split freight costs.
Risks and Responses for Agency Import Freight
During the agency import process, freight also carries certain risks. For instance, fluctuations in fuel prices can lead to sudden increases in freight costs. Changes in supply and demand in the sea freight market also affect costs; during peak seasons, when space is tight, freight costs often surge significantly.
To mitigate these risks, enterprises can sign long-term cooperation agreements with freight forwarders, stipulating a freight adjustment mechanism to reduce the impact of factors such as fuel prices. Concurrently, closely monitor sea freight market dynamics and make transportation plans in advance to avoid blindly booking space during peak seasons, which would increase costs.
